General aviation has been begging for something truly revolutionary for decades. Though series of sidling advances have seen manufacturing revolvein circles that isfrom its robust wartime days, little evolution has occurred in the way we fly. The airframes we construct today remain markedly unchanged. Sheet metal flivvers, tubular frames, and craft... s of wood and fabric construction are still pervasive. A look from the inside out perhaps tells a different story. Significant evolutions have arrived in the cockpit, in the ways we navigate and communicate. Though its reasonable to posit we still aviate like it was 1863. That s when French writer and naval officer Guillaume Joseph Gabriel de La Landelle coined the word aviation, from the Latin avis expressing bird-like qualities. In those very early days, navigation and communication were absent the flying vernacular. Flight was rigid, and aviation was done by the seat of ones pants. While in the age of steam gauges, instruments relied on classical physics and coarse (vs. discreet) sensors to quantify aviation data relevant in the environment of airspace. These measures gave relative and latent indications regarding: wind, ground and vessel movement; time and distance travelled; and propeller revolutions as an expression power and efficiency. The basic instrument panel comprised a set of commonly round dials and, adjunctly if at all, a two-way radio and position transponder. Steam gauges served for decades until the dials limitations were exposed by the digital age. Thankfully the modern cockpit strived, at its very least, to bring to bear all three maximsaviate, navigate and communicate. The fundamental change at hand was arithmetical precision with which power, speed, space and time could be governed. This all happened around the turn of the century that was Y2K (an alarm expunged in its own hype). The digital successor to Y2K was GPS.
